Role Summary

The Data Analyst, Medical Insights (Senior Manager) is accountable for delivering ad hoc and exploratory analysis that answers business and scientific questions the platform can't natively address, working globally across regions and the Medical Insights team. This role partners closely with the Insights Platform Lead, surfacing where recurring analytical requests reveal gaps the platform should be built to close. It's a strategic fit for an analyst who wants direct, high-visibility impact on real business decisions while helping shape the future direction of a fast-growing global analytics platform.

Role

Responsibilities
  • Ad Hoc & Exploratory Analysis (~70-80%) Respond to ad hoc business and medical questions that cannot currently be answered through Insight Xplorer, going directly to underlying data sources as needed. Investigate and synthesize findings into clear, decision-relevant outputs for Medical Affairs stakeholders. Prepare, validate, and maintain datasets required for exploratory and recurring analyses. Partner with Engagement Leads to clarify business questions, analytical scope, and timelines.
  • Experimentation & Innovation (~20-30%, protected) Test, pilot, and evaluate new data sources, analytical methods, or AI-enabled approaches ahead of platform investment. Produce proof-of-concept analyses that give the Product Director independent, evidence-based input into roadmap prioritization decisions. Document findings, limitations, and recommendations from experimentation to inform go/no-go platform decisions.
  • Quality & Documentation Maintain documentation for data sources, definitions, transformations, assumptions, and analytical methods. Support responsible, compliant use of Medical Insights data in accordance with governance, privacy, and legal requirements.
